In a
1/2 cup White Chocolate Chips
(
(1/2 Cup Serving) ) there are about
458
calories out of which
246 calories come from fat. The total fat content of (1/2 Cup Serving) 1/2 cup White Chocolate Chips is 27.28 g. Within the fat content, a 1/2 cup White Chocolate Chips contains 16.5 g of saturated fat, 0 g of trans fat, 0.85 g of polyunsaturated fat and 7.65 g of monounsaturated fat.
To reduce the risk of heart diseases, it is best to consume items low in cholesterol and the cholesterol count in a
(1/2 Cup Serving)
1/2 cup White Chocolate Chips
is
12
mg.
A food item is considered high in fiber if the fiber content is over 5g. A
(1/2 Cup Serving)
1/2 cup White Chocolate Chips
contains about
0 g of fiber. Food items high in fiber are good and come with many health benefits. High fiber foods help in lowering cholesterol levels. Try to increase your daily fiber intake to at least 30 grams per day.
When reading the nutrition facts label also pay close attention to the sodium levels. It’s recommended to limit your daily sodium intake to 2000 mg or 2 grams per day. A single
(1/2 Cup Serving)
1/2 cup White Chocolate Chips
contains about
76 mg of sodium. Sodium causes the body to retain water and a low sodium diet helps in controlling high blood pressure and water build up. Any item containing less than 5 mg of sodium is considered a no sodium item and considered low sodium if the sodium content is below 140 mg per serving.
Carbohydrates are important for a healthy diet however, you must choose complex carbohydrates such as found in whole grain, pasta, lentils, brown rice, beans, fruits and vegetables, to maintain a good healthy diet. Total carbs in a
1/2 cup White Chocolate Chips
is
50.35 (g), 17% of daily value.
Sugar in a 1/2 cup White Chocolate Chips is about 50.22 g and the amount of protein in a
1/2 cup White Chocolate Chips
is approximately
4.99
g.
